FORT WORTH, Texas _ While every other college football team's season began in August under a sweltering sun, Colorado's started to take shape in February, one of the state's coldest months.
Temperatures in Boulder ran hot and cold early this year. The football program was under fire for allegations that it used sex to entice recruits, and some of its players were accused of rape in three federal lawsuits.
The reaction to the football team was frigid.
So the Buffs huddled together, forming a bond they say has catapulted them to 3-0, the only unbeaten mark in the Big 12 Conference's North Division. Under ...
